커넥티드 엔터프라이즈 시장은 2024년 4,773억 4,000만 달러로 평가되었고, 2034년까지 4조 3,046억 5,000만 달러에 이르고, CAGR은 약 24.6%를 나타낼 것으로 예측됩니다. 커넥티드 엔터프라이즈 시장은 기업이 IoT, 클라우드 컴퓨팅, 데이터 분석을 통합하고 비즈니스 효율성과 혁신을 향상시키는 네트워크화된 생태계를 포함합니다. 이 시장은 장치, 시스템, 프로세스 간의 원활한 통신을 가능하게 하고 실시간 인사이트력과 의사결정을 촉진합니다. 디지털 변환이 가속화되면서 견고한 연결 솔루션에 대한 수요가 증가하고 사이버 보안, 상호 운용성, 지능형 자동화의 발전을 촉진하고 있습니다.

커넥티드 엔터프라이즈 시장은 IoT의 도입 확대와 디지털 전환의 추진에 의해 견고한 성장을 이루고 있습니다. 이 시장에서 하드웨어 분야가 주도적인 역할을 담당하고 있으며 센서 및 에지 기기는 실시간 데이터 수집 및 처리에 매우 중요합니다. 첨단 네트워크 장비 및 5G 기술과 같은 연결 솔루션이 이어져 기업 시스템 간의 원활한 통신을 지원합니다. 소프트웨어 분야도 호조로, 종합적인 분석·데이터 관리 플랫폼에 대한 수요가 견인역이 되고 있습니다. 특히 클라우드 기반 솔루션은 확장성과 비용 효율성에 기세를 늘리고 있습니다. 반면 사이버 보안 솔루션에 대한 관심이 커지고 있으며, 연결 시스템을 잠재적인 위협으로부터 보호할 필요성이 커지고 있습니다. 컨설팅 및 통합을 포함한 서비스는 연결 솔루션의 원활한 배포 및 관리를 촉진하는 중요한 기반으로 부상하고 있습니다. 기업이 디지털 민첩성을 선호하는 동안 의사 결정과 업무 효율성을 향상시키는 인공지능(AI) 및 머신러닝 솔루션에 대한 투자가 증가하고 있습니다. 이러한 기술의 융합은 혁신과 성장을 위한 새로운 기회를 창출하고 있습니다.

Connected Enterprise Market is anticipated to expand from $477.34 billion in 2024 to $4,304.65 billion by 2034, growing at a CAGR of approximately 24.6%. The Connected Enterprise Market encompasses a networked ecosystem where businesses integrate IoT, cloud computing, and data analytics to enhance operational efficiency and innovation. This market facilitates seamless communication across devices, systems, and processes, driving real-time insights and decision-making. As digital transformation accelerates, the demand for robust connectivity solutions rises, fostering advancements in cybersecurity, interoperability, and intelligent automation.

The Connected Enterprise Market is experiencing robust growth, propelled by the increasing adoption of IoT and digital transformation initiatives. Within this market, the hardware segment leads, with sensors and edge devices being pivotal for real-time data collection and processing. Connectivity solutions, such as advanced networking equipment and 5G technology, follow closely, supporting seamless communication across enterprise systems. The software segment is also performing well, driven by the demand for comprehensive analytics and data management platforms. Cloud-based solutions are particularly gaining momentum due to their scalability and cost-efficiency. Meanwhile, cybersecurity solutions are witnessing heightened interest, reflecting the growing need to safeguard connected systems from potential threats. Services, including consulting and integration, are emerging as key enablers, facilitating the seamless deployment and management of connected solutions. As enterprises prioritize digital agility, investments in artificial intelligence and machine learning solutions are on the rise, enhancing decision-making and operational efficiency. The convergence of these technologies is unlocking new opportunities for innovation and growth.

Tariff Impact:

Global tariff policies and geopolitical tensions are significantly influencing the Connected Enterprise Market, particularly in Asia. Japan and South Korea are prioritizing self-reliance and innovation in digital infrastructure to mitigate risks from US-China trade disputes. China is intensifying efforts to bolster its domestic technology capabilities amid export restrictions, while Taiwan remains a linchpin in semiconductor supply, though vulnerable to geopolitical shifts. The global market for connected enterprises is robust, driven by digital transformation across industries. By 2035, the market is expected to thrive on resilient supply chains and strategic alliances. Current Middle East conflicts add volatility to energy prices, indirectly affecting operational costs and supply chain stability, thereby influencing strategic decisions in the region's connected enterprises.

Geographical Overview:

The Connected Enterprise Market is witnessing robust growth across regions, each presenting unique opportunities. North America leads, driven by the integration of IoT and AI in industries. This region's advanced technological infrastructure and high adoption rates propel market expansion. Europe follows, with a strong focus on digital transformation and smart manufacturing. The European Union's initiatives to enhance industrial connectivity further stimulate growth. In Asia Pacific, rapid industrialization and government support for digital initiatives are key drivers. Countries like China and India are emerging as significant players due to their large manufacturing bases and tech-savvy workforce. Latin America is also gaining traction, with Brazil and Mexico investing in smart factory solutions to boost productivity. Meanwhile, the Middle East & Africa are exploring connected enterprise solutions to enhance operational efficiency and competitiveness. These regions are recognizing the potential of digital transformation in fostering economic growth and innovation.
